Ultra‐White Elastomeric Coatings for Daytime Radiative Cooling

open access: yesAdvanced Materials Technologies, EarlyView.
Passive daytime radiative cooling meets elasticity in a new class of ultra‐white silicone coatings. Combining high solar reflectance with strong sky‐window emission, they hold surfaces below ambient temperature under full sunlight while remaining flexible and stretchable.
